New catalyst solves decades-old stability issue to unlock 85% hydrogen fuel efficiency

SMRTR summary

Washington University researchers developed a method to stabilize iron catalysts for hydrogen fuel cells, potentially replacing expensive platinum and dramatically reducing fuel-cell vehicle costs while achieving 85% energy efficiency.
